Output 7ffbda57f156c19c5d6bdc326e6f9050fe2ec80991b71e4743ba4e8276963cdf:0

value
866062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f8e869156ce867b22980bf0f3cd684a8eb456cb OP_EQUAL
address
34ZscM4K5qizq9aWTAxBc2f4AqRaVZrw4Q
transaction
7ffbda57f156c19c5d6bdc326e6f9050fe2ec80991b71e4743ba4e8276963cdf
spent
true